Startseite
  • » Home
  • » Handbuch & FAQ
  • » Showroom
  • » Forum
  • » Drupalchannel
  • » Übersetzungsserver
  • » Suche
Startseite › Forum › Drupalcenter.de › Module › Modulsuche ›

Lullabot Ideas: "Blocks vs. Context vs. Panels"

Eingetragen von Frank Ralf (1656)
am 19.07.2010 - 09:26 Uhr in
  • Modulsuche
  • Drupal 6.x

Dieser aktuelle Artikel von Lullabot befasst sich mit den unterschiedlichen Möglichkeiten, Seiten mit Drupal zu gestalten: Blöcke, Context oder Panels?
http://www.lullabot.com/articles/assembling-pages-with-drupal

‹ Menüpunkte nur angemeldeten Benutzern zeigen Cloud-Tag mit Tagging ›
  • Anmelden oder Registrieren um Kommentare zu schreiben

Siehe auch

Eingetragen von rokr (501)
am 19.07.2010 - 15:14 Uhr

Siehe auch http://das-drupal-magazin.de/panels-context-oder-display-suite

Mein Favorit ist seit einigen Monaten ganz klar Context.

XING

  • Anmelden oder Registrieren um Kommentare zu schreiben

Context oder Panels für die Realisierung von "Landing Pages"?

Eingetragen von DrupalFan (1105)
am 20.07.2010 - 11:29 Uhr

Ich habe mir beide oben verlinkte Artikel durchgelesen.

Das stellt sich jetzt folgende Frage:

Mit welche Methode (Panels oder Context, etc) kann man am bestens "Landing Pages" (=Übersichtsseiten) realisieren.
Landing Pages sollen folgendes können:
- ähnlich wie Kategorieseiten
- www.meinesite.com/thema1 , /thema2, /thema3

- für jedes Thema sollen alle verfügbaren Inhalt zu diesem Thema in Regionen angezeigt werden:
o alle News-Artikel zum Thema "thema1"
o alle Blog-Eintrag zum Thema "thema1"
o alle Forenbeitrag, die im Titel oder im Textkörper das Wort "thema1" enthalten (eventuell auch Synonome von thema1 enthalten)
o alle Fotoalben passend zum Thema "thema1"
o alle Bildergalerien passend zum Thema "thema1"
o Videos passend zum Thema "thema1" oder andere vorhandene Inhaltstypen
o Drupal Taxonomy Kategorien sollen verwendet werden und überall wo es möglich/sinnvoll ist eingesetzt werden

- es muss also unterschiedliche Möglichkeiten geben, zu bestimmen, ob ein Inhalt passend zum Thema "thema1" ist und daher auf der Übersichtsseite (=Landing Page) /thema1 erscheinen soll. Wo die Dinge erscheinen sollen soll festgelegt werden können (im Hauptbereich, in der Spalte, unter dem Content usw). Teilweise ist also eigener PHP Code erforderlich (das ist KEIN Problem), dieser muss aber mit dem Konzept (Panels oder Context usw) leicht realisierbar sein.

Geht das mit Context oder Panels?
Wo stösst man an die Grenzen?
Danke.

  • Anmelden oder Registrieren um Kommentare zu schreiben

Blöcke/Bereiche mit voneinander abhängigen Inhalt realisieren

Eingetragen von DrupalFan (1105)
am 20.07.2010 - 11:32 Uhr

Was noch wichtig ist:

Blöcke sind irgendwie hermetisch abgeschlossen, der eine Block weiß nicht, was im zweiten Block, der vielleicht darunter oder in der anderen Spalte ist, passiert, was dort für Inhalte sind.

Mit welchem Modul kann man blockübergreifend Zusammenhänge erkennen und die Blockinhalte (egal ob ein Block nun ein echter Block ist, ein Context ist, ein Panel ist) voneinander abhängig machen oder davon abhängig machen, was auf der aktuellen URL (bsp. /thema1) passieren soll?

  • Anmelden oder Registrieren um Kommentare zu schreiben

Mein Favourit ist Panels. Im

Eingetragen von dereine (2635)
am 22.07.2010 - 07:44 Uhr

Mein Favourit ist Panels.

Im Gegensatz zu Context ist es wirklich flexibel und erlaubt alles was man möchte, z.B. Caching kennt so Context nicht.

  • Anmelden oder Registrieren um Kommentare zu schreiben

Panels

Eingetragen von Kars-T (1352)
am 22.07.2010 - 09:21 Uhr

Wir setzen allein auf Panels, gerade wegen des Zusammenspiels mit Views. Wo bei wir auch Context benutzen für Regionen und Features. Ich persönlich liebäugle da mit Panels everywhere, aber warte auch erst mal ab, was sich in D7 nun genau tut.

Viele Grüße,

Kars-T
|

  • Anmelden oder Registrieren um Kommentare zu schreiben

Ich mag Panels auch lieber,

Eingetragen von bv (3700)
am 22.07.2010 - 09:27 Uhr

Ich mag Panels auch lieber, auch weil man nicht an die Regionen des Themes gebunden ist und man kann es besser für den Endbenutzer vorkonfigurieren.

  • Anmelden oder Registrieren um Kommentare zu schreiben

Back to the 90's

Eingetragen von rokr (501)
am 22.07.2010 - 11:29 Uhr

Hängt natürlich stark vom Zweck ab. Ich bin auch sehr gespannt auf Panels everywhere. Panels und Regionen im Mix zu verwenden ist irgendwie 90er. ;-)

XING

  • Anmelden oder Registrieren um Kommentare zu schreiben

Was heißt hier eigentlich

Eingetragen von dereine (2635)
am 22.07.2010 - 11:55 Uhr

Was heißt hier eigentlich gespannt!

Einfach benutzen. Der Ansatz hier ist einfach, dass die Regionen von Panels gerendert werden sollen. Die $content kann man dann mit einem weiteren Panel verändern.

  • Anmelden oder Registrieren um Kommentare zu schreiben

Übersichtsseiten - Blöcke, die voneinander wissen

Eingetragen von DrupalFan (1105)
am 22.07.2010 - 18:06 Uhr

Sind Panels besser um die oben genannten "Übersichtsseiten" zu realisieren?

  • Anmelden oder Registrieren um Kommentare zu schreiben

Benutzeranmeldung

  • Registrieren
  • Neues Passwort anfordern

Aktive Forenthemen

  • [gelöst] Drupal7.10 Fehlermeldungen ohne Site-Änderungen
  • Blockregionen per CCK Feld ausblenden
  • [erledigt] drupal 7 - read more ausblenden
  • Drupal7 für eine Produktvergleich Seite
  • Marinelli 3, Admin-Layer
  • #ajax Funktionalität in einem Field Widget
  • Image: Bildupload erst beim Speichern des Nodes
  • Views Accordion - Header Elemente nebeneinander
  • Wie kann ich Theme AUTOMATISCH umstellen, wenn sich Benutzer einlogen?
  • Überprüfung von Artikeln, die Benutzer geschrieben haben
  • Target des Weiterlesen-Links ändern?
  • CCK Auswahlfelder während des Betriebes ändern/erweitern oder in Textfeld umwandeln
Weiter

Neue Kommentare

  • Danke!
    vor 1 Stunde 35 Minuten
  • in die template.php im
    vor 2 Stunden 41 Minuten
  • da es bisher keine etablierte
    vor 2 Stunden 52 Minuten
  • Also die lösung ist einfach
    vor 6 Stunden 10 Minuten
  • Und warum schreibst Du die
    vor 9 Stunden 8 Minuten
  • Jep, so hab ich eine View
    vor 9 Stunden 36 Minuten
  • Nimm dazu doch das Modul
    vor 10 Stunden 1 Minute
  • okay, vielen dank :)
    vor 10 Stunden 12 Minuten
  • _target-Attribut für Links in node.tpl.php einfügen
    vor 10 Stunden 26 Minuten
  • Hallo Jonny und willkommen
    vor 10 Stunden 59 Minuten

Statistik

Beiträge im Forum: 173956
Registrierte User: 15480

Neue User:

  • ghs2f1efs
  • Neoskop
  • habicht09

» Alle User anzeigen

User nach Punkten sortiert:
stBorchert5516
quiptime4713
Tobias Bähr3874
wla3805
md3777
bv3700
Thoor3678
Alexander Langer3282
dereine2635
Exterior2571
» User nach Punkten
Zur Zeit sind 1 Benutzer und 13 Gäste online.

Benutzer online

  • kahta

Hauptmenü

  • » Home
  • » Handbuch & FAQ
  • » Showroom
  • » Forum
  • » Drupalchannel
  • » Übersetzungsserver
  • » Suche

Quicklinks I

  • Infos
  • Drupal Showcase
  • Installation
  • Update
  • Forum
  • Team
  • Verhaltensregeln

Quicklinks II

  • Drupal Jobs
  • FAQ
  • Drupal-Kochbuch
  • Best Practice - Drupal Sites - Guidelines
  • Drupal How To's
  • Bücherecke

Quicklinks III

  • Tipps & Tricks
  • Drupal Theme System
  • Theme Handbuch
  • Leitfaden zur Entwicklung von Modulen

RSS & Twitter

  • Drupal Planet deutsch
  • RSS Feed Drupal Podcast
  • RSS Feed News
  • RSS Feed Planet
  • Twitter Drupalcenter
Drupalcenter Team | Impressum & Datenschutz | Kontakt
Angetrieben von Drupal | Drupal is a registered trademark of Dries Buytaert.
Drupal Initiative - Drupal Association